Common Situations Requiring Teacher Recommendations
Although teacher references are more commonly associated with older students, young children may also require them in several situations. One typical situation occurs when families transfer their children from one school to another. A recommendation from a existing classroom teacher helps the new school learn about the student’s study habits and classroom conduct. Another situation involves admission to competitive private institutions. Some private primary education institutions in Brampton may ask for teacher recommendations as part of their application review. These references help the school determine whether the student will thrive in its academic setting. Teacher recommendations may also be considered for specialised academic programmes, enrichment clubs, or leadership programmes for children. In such cases, educators highlight the child’s curiosity, motivation, and willingness to explore new ideas.
What Teachers Usually Write in a Recommendation Letter
A well-written recommendation from an elementary teacher usually includes several areas of a student’s growth. The first area is learning capability. Teachers often highlight reading improvement, writing skills, numeracy development, and class involvement.
Another major section is social interaction. Educators may discuss how students collaborate with classmates, handles disagreements, and participates in group work. These observations provide a balanced view of how the child interacts within the school community. Teachers also mention personal qualities such as responsibility, persistence, kindness, and curiosity. How Parents Can Request a Recommendation
When parents need a recommendation letter, it is best to approach the teacher respectfully and with adequate notice. Teachers have numerous classroom duties, so providing ample time allows them to create a meaningful and comprehensive letter. Parents should communicate the reason for the request and what the school or programme requires. Sharing information about the academic programme or institution helps the teacher tailor the letter appropriately. It is also useful to share details about the child’s successes and classroom contributions. Although teachers recall many experiences, this information can assist them in mentioning key achievements.
